Fireworks, food, fun: Spring temps on tap as Durham Bulls kick off season Friday
The Durham Bulls return Friday, March 31, starting their season with a game against the Norfolk Tides.

Friday Night Fireworks presented by bioMerieux will follow Friday's game and each Friday home game this season.
The Bulls will play the Norfolk Tides all weekend.
The DBAP opens early on Saturday for a 1:05 p.m. game and celebration of 110 years of the Durham Bulls, which began playing in 1913. Ripken the Bat Dog will return to the DBAP on Saturday, fetching bats for the Bulls on most Saturday home games.
After Sunday's game at 5:05 p.m., kids 12 and under will be able to run the bases, a tradition that will also repeat at Sunday home games at the DBAP this season.
DBAP is unveiling some new food and snack options this season at concession stands.
Sources told WRAL News there will be an added emphasis on food quality, including 100% all-beef hot dogs this year, salted pretzels and bone-in chicken wings. A new menu item will be the twister fries with sausage, queso and peppers.
Remodeling at the DBAP brings new experiences
A 4,000 square foot battling tunnel is being constructed, and the locker rooms are being renovated.
New features will include details honoring the organization's past and history, honoring retired numbers. Fans feeling nostalgic will be able to visit the History Hallway, complete with tributes to Bulls legends and the City of Durham.
